US : CPSC's Final Rule on Safety Standard for Portable Bed Rails
The US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) issued in the Federal Register (FR) of 29 February 2012 a final rule adopting a safety standard for portable bed rails, as required by the US Consumer Product Safety Improvement Act of 2008 (CPSIA). DETAILS
2.The trade was informed via Commercial Information Circular No. 224/2011 of 12 April 2011 the CPSC's proposed rule on safety standard for portable bed rails. The proposed rule sought to adopt ASTM International's standard, ASTM F2085-10a: "Standard Consumer Safety Specification for Portable Bed Rails", but with modifications to strengthen the standard.
3.Taking into account comments received on the proposed rule, a newer standard, ASTM F2085-12 was developed. The CPSC is adopting in this final rule a new mandatory standard for portable bed rails, which incorporates ASTM F2085-12 and includes the following requirements:
the rails must not create a dangerous gap with the mattress into which a child can fall;
the rails must be tested to make sure the hardware is permanently attached, and that the components cannot be assembled in an unsafe manner;
the rails must have improved warnings on labels and instructions;
installation components, such as anchor or straps, must be permanently attached to the bed rail; and have a warning label on them; and
rails must not have hazardous sharp edges, points or small parts.

4.The final rule will become effective 29 August 2012, and apply to product manufactured or imported on or after that date.
